Affordable Gems: Budget-Friendly Fort Lauderdale Neighborhoods for First-Timers
First occasions buying a place? Fort Lauderdale's vibrant scene can be inviting, but the cost of living can frequently be a challenge. Don't worry! There are plenty budget-friendly neighborhoods in Fort Lauderdale that cater to first-time buyers.
Check out these hidden secrets:
* **Riverland**: A quiet, charming neighborhood with gorgeous oak trees and a active community.
* **Poinciana Gardens**: Famous for its vintage homes and convenient location near the city center.
* **Harbordale**: A varied neighborhood with a blend of single-family properties and inexpensive apartments.
